The First United States Conference on Teaching Statistics

• Date: May 19-21, 2004

• Hosted by: Consortium for the Advancement of Undergraduate Statistics Education (CAUSE)

• Location: The Ohio State University, Blackwell Conference Center

• Size of Conference: Approximately 200?

• Conference Theme: “Building Connections for Undergraduate Statistics Teaching”

10 Teaching Techniques Incorporated into USCOTS

• On-line survey tools

• Hand held data collection devices

• Participant driven data to analyze

• Songs and poetry about statistics

• Humor: cartoons and jokes about statistics

Page 38: CAUSE Updates on Research, CAUSEweb, and USCOTS

10 Teaching Techniques Incorporated into USCOTS

• Photographs, captions, web blogs

• Question-response boards

• Show and tell opportunities

• Small group discussions

• A collection of resources to disseminate

Page 46: CAUSE Updates on Research, CAUSEweb, and USCOTS

Research Mission

• Establish the area of statistics education research as a recognized discipline with a visible presence.

• Prepare and connect researchers from all disciplines that conduct research in statistics education.

• Collect and disseminate resources on research in statistics education.
